Platform independent Web application modeling and development with Netsilon

Pierre-Alain Muller 1 Philippe Studer 2 Frédéric Fondement 3 Jean Bézivin 4
1 TRISKELL - Reliable and efficient component based software engineering
IRISA - Institut de Recherche en Informatique et Systèmes Aléatoires, Inria Rennes – Bretagne Atlantique
4 ATLAS - Complex data management in distributed systems
UN - Université de Nantes, Inria Rennes – Bretagne Atlantique
Abstract : This paper discusses platform independent Web application modeling and development in the context of model-driven engineering. A specific metamodel (and associated notation) is introduced and motivated for the modeling of dynamicWeb specific concerns.Web applications are represented via three independent but related models (business, hypertext and presentation). A kind of action language (based on OCL and Java) is used all over these models to write methods and actions, specify constraints and express conditions. The concepts described in the paper have been implemented in the Netsilon tool and operational modeldriven Web information systems have been successfully deployed by translation from abstract models to platform specific models.
Type de document :
Article dans une revue
Software and System Modeling, Springer, 2005, 4 (4), pp.424-442. 〈10.1007/s10270-005-0091-4〉
Liste complète des métadonnées

Littérature citée [8 références]  Voir  Masquer  Télécharger

https://hal.inria.fr/inria-00120216
Contributeur : Pierre-Alain Muller <>
Soumis le : mercredi 21 février 2007 - 11:18:48
Dernière modification le : jeudi 11 janvier 2018 - 06:20:10
Document(s) archivé(s) le : samedi 14 mai 2011 - 01:21:30

Fichier

piwam-final.PDF
Fichiers produits par l'(les) auteur(s)

Identifiants

Collections

Citation

Pierre-Alain Muller, Philippe Studer, Frédéric Fondement, Jean Bézivin. Platform independent Web application modeling and development with Netsilon. Software and System Modeling, Springer, 2005, 4 (4), pp.424-442. 〈10.1007/s10270-005-0091-4〉. 〈inria-00120216〉

Partager

Métriques

Consultations de la notice

268

Téléchargements de fichiers

299